如何在JavaScript中区分-0和0

如何在JavaScript中区分-0和0,javascript,Javascript,严格相等运算符将0和-0标识为相等 console.log(0==-0)//true您也可以使用对象。is: constnum1=0; 常数num2=-0; log(Object.is(num1,num2)); log(Object.is(num1,num1))Object.is(-0,0)==false这是否回答了您的问题?

严格相等运算符将
0
-0
标识为相等


console.log(0==-0)//true
您也可以使用
对象。is

constnum1=0;
常数num2=-0;
log(Object.is(num1,num2));

log(Object.is(num1,num1))
Object.is(-0,0)==false
这是否回答了您的问题?